A Radio Frequency Interference Statement
nterference Statement nterference Statement
nterference Statement
This equipment has been tested and found to comply with the limits for a class A digital device, pursuant to part 15 of the FCC
rules. These limits are designed to provide reasonable protection against harmful interference when the equipment is operated in a
commercial environment. This equipment generates, uses, and can radiate radio frequency energy and, if not installed and used in
accordance with the instruction manual, may cause harmful interference to radio communications. Operation of this equipment in a
residential area is likely to cause harmful interference, in which case the user will be required to correct the interference at his
personal expense.

Safety Precautions
Always read the safety instructions carefully.
Keep this User's Manual for future reference.
All cautions and warnings on the equipment should be noted.
Keep this equipment away from humidity.
Lay this equipment on a reliable flat surface before setting it up.
Make sure the voltage of the power source and adjust properly 110/220V before connecting
the equipment to the power inlet.
Place the power cord in such a way that people cannot step on it.
Always unplug the power cord before inserting any add-on card or module.
If any of the following situations arises, get the equipment checked by authorized service
personnel:
The power cord or plug is damaged.
Liquid has penetrated into the equipment.
The equipment has been exposed to moisture.
The equipment has not worked well or you cannot get it work according to User's Manual.
The equipment has dropped and damaged.
The equipment has obvious sign of breakage.
Do not leave this equipment in an environment unconditioned or in a storage temperature
above 60°C (140°F). The equipment may be damaged.
Do not leave this equipment in direct sunlight.
Never pour any liquid into the opening. Liquid can cause damage or electrical shock.
Do not place anything over the power cord.
Do not cover the ventilation holes. The openings on the enclosure protect the equipment
from overheating

1. Product Overview
Product OverviewProduct Overview
Product Overview
The ARTiGO A1300 is a rugged, slim size and completely fanless embedded
system designed with 2-display (HDMI ports) support. Its system is based on
the EITX-2002 mainboard powered by 1.0+ GHz VIA Quad Core processor
which is superb in multi-tasking performance, high power computing
operation with lower power consumption.
The ARTiGO A1300 supports dual-sided multiple I/O connectors, such as high
definition audio jacks, USB ports, Gigabit Ethernet LAN port, configurable
COM connector and DIO connector. The ARTiGO A1300 also offers a 2.5”
SATA SSD bay and an optional WLAN USB (WiFi) connectivity which can be
supported through one on-board USB pin header. In addition, it supports mini
PCIe card slots for mSATA storage and 3.75G connectivity with SIM card
socket.
The ARTiGO A1300 chassis has a robust aluminum top cover with bottom and
front metal plate cover. It is designed to support VESA-mounting for quick
installation and easy maintenance.
These combined features make the ARTiGO A1300 perfect for various digital
signage, video-wall, gaming, industrial and embedded applications.
1.1. Key Features
1.1.1. Powered by VIA
®
QuadCore Processor
The ARTiGO A1300 system is powered by VIA
®
QuadCore 1.0+ GHz
processor. The VIA
®
QuadCore processor has combined four 64-bit “Isaiah”
cores on two dies offering enhanced multi-tasking and superb multimedia
performance on a low power budget.
1.1.2. Fanless, Slim Size and Rugged Chassis
The ARTiGO A1300 features slim size and fanless operation in a ruggedized
aluminum chassis that does double duty as a thermal solution. The design is to
ensure maximum reliability and space saving that makes it suitable to install in
space critical environment.
1.1.3. Multiple Display Support
The ARTiGO A1300 system comes with VX11PH chipset features the Chrome
645/640 graphics processor that gives the ability to support two HDMI
®
displays. Each display has a maximum high definition resolution of 1920 x
1080p.

1.1.4. Optimize Integration with Multiple I/O Access
Front and right side I/O access enables the ARTiGO A1300 system to easily
access to peripherals, support various applications, easy integration, quick
setup and easy maintenance.
1.1.5. Storage Expansion
In addition to 2.5-inch SATA SSD/HDD supports, the onboard mini PCIe card
slot enables the ARTiGO A1300 to have a flexible of storage mSATA module.
1.1.6. Wide Range of Operating Temperatures
The ARTiGO A1300 carries a qualified thermal performance design which
allows a wide range of operating temperatures from 0°C ~ 45°C, suitable for
critical applications.
1.1.7. Shock Resistant
The ARTiGO A1300 is shock resistant to 50G for maximum reliability.
1.1.8. Networking Support
The ARTiGO A1300 is equipped with one RJ-45 port that supports high speed
Gigabit Ethernet. It also has wireless networking option that gives the system a
freedom of WiFi (WLAN) access and 3.75G network connectivity through mini
PCIe card slot and onboard USB pin header respectively.
1.1.9. Embedded OS ready
The ARTiGO A1300 is 100% compatible with Microsoft Windows 7, Microsoft
Windows Embedded Standard 7 with MagicView and Ubuntu Linux
